Subject: Tips on using PAT the Product Analyzer Tool from OcuSource
Suppose you wish to know how many video magnifiers meet the following
criteria for a patient/client you are working with:
A desktop design, color, autofocus, 19 inch screen, and under your
budget of $2500.00.
Simply go to www.ocusource.com - the PAT tool is in the upper left area
of the page. It's the "Questions? Ask PAT" area.
Select Video Magnifiers from the drop down list and hit the SEARCH
button
From the Type drop down select Desktop
From the Price boxes enter From: 0 and To: 2500
From the Color or Black & White dropdown box select Color
From the Screen Size dropdown select 19 to 21 inches
From the Focus dropdown select Auto
Hit the SEARCH button
You should now see 8 devices meeting those criteria.
Now select several of the items for Compare view by checking the Compare
Box at the right, and then hit the COMPARE button at the bottom right of
the page. You'll now see all the features of each product side by side
to help you make your decision.
